There are two ways for adults to volunteer with the Girl Scout
organization:
As an Adult Volunteer
This allows you to share your passion with an organization
committed to the development of girls. We'll match your skills, talents
and interests to service-oriented volunteer opportunities.
As a Troop Leader
Troop Leaders volunteer to lead a troop or group of girls within a
specific age level. Our Council and Service Unit provides training to
ensure your success as a Leader. Troop Leaders are also connected with a
network of veteran volunteer leaders who will help answer their
questions and provide ongoing support. Our Service Unit holds monthly
Leader Meetings to distribute information, hold mini-trainings or "buzz
sessions", and network with other leaders.
Adult Volunteer Requirements
All adult volunteers are asked to submit a volunteer application that includes a background check to insure the safety of our girls, as well as an adult registration form. The annual fee for registration fee is $15. Financial assistance is available.
